No Economic Burden on Public During Ramadan: Ahsan

Islamabad: Minister for Planning Ahsan Iqbal has issued clear directives that no economic burden should be placed on the public during the holy month of Ramadan. He was chairing a high-level meeting to review measures for stabilizing the prices of essential commodities, including ghee and sugar, during Ramadan and Eid in Islamabad today.

According to Radio Pakistan, Ahsan Iqbal emphasized during the meeting that hoarding and profiteering, especially during religious festivities, are unethical practices and will be met with strict action. He instructed all relevant authorities to ensure the timely availability of essential goods, maintain price stability, and take immediate and decisive measures to curb hoarding.

The Minister also stressed the importance of proactive measures and effective market monitoring to prevent any disruptions in the supply of essential commodities. Representatives from all provinces briefed the meeting on the current supply, pricing, and stock levels of essential commodities.

Ahsan Iqbal directed provincial and district administrations to closely monitor market prices and take legal action against those involved in profiteering and artificial shortages.
